Income Tax (Trading and Other Income) Act 2005 section 662

Basic amount of estate income: discretionary interests

Section 662 explains how to determine the basic amount of estate income for a person who holds a discretionary interest in the residue of an estate.

  • The section applies to discretionary interests in the whole or part of the residue of a deceased person's estate.
  • The basic amount of estate income is calculated on a tax year basis.
  • It equals the total of all payments made during the tax year in exercise of the discretion in favour of the person.
  • Only amounts actually paid out in the tax year count towards the basic amount โ€” not amounts that could have been paid but were not.
